Brief Summary
The purpose of this research study is to identify the effects of 2 over-the-counter mouthwashes on bacteria and 3 viruses in the participant's mouth and gut. The participant will be randomly allocated to rinse their mouth twice daily either with Listerine mouthwash, Lumineux Oral Essentials mouthwash, or water. The overall duration of the study will be approximately 180 days and will include approximately 5 visits and 15-30 minutes for each visit with a total of approximately 2.5 hours of your time. Additionally, fecal matter will also be collected in some subjects using a commercial collection kit.

Study Arms (3)
Water rinse
PLACEBO COMPARATORrinse twice daily for 1 min with water
Lumineux Oral Essentials rinse
EXPERIMENTALrinse twice daily for 1 min with Lumineux Oral Essentials rinse
Listerine rinse
EXPERIMENTALrinse twice daily for 1 min with Listerine rinse

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Eligible men and non-pregnant and non-lactating women of all races age 18-25.
- Volunteers must consent to participate in all scheduled exam visits and procedures.
- Volunteers must be available for follow up on the telephone.
- Healthy gums or gums that bleed when you brush them.
You may not qualify if:
- Volunteers unable or unwilling to sign the informed consent form.
- Less than 20 teeth (excluding third molars).
- Individuals who have taken antibiotics in the previous 3 months.
- Presence of any condition, abnormality, or situation at Baseline that in the opinion of the Principal Investigator may preclude the volunteer's ability to comply with study requirements, including completion of the study or the quality of the data.
